Summit waltzed into their matchup on Friday with five straight wins... but they left with six. They walked away with a 9-6 victory over the Dallas Dragons.
Summit's win was their fourth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 21-6. The home victories came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 10.0 runs over those games. As for Dallas, their defeat ended a four-game streak of away wins and brought them to 19-9.
Summit and Dallas are set to take part in some playoff action in their next matches. The Storm will take on Wilsonville at 5:00 p.m. on Tuesday. The Wildcats will roll in looking for their 30th straight win, something Summit surely won't give up without a fight. As for Dallas, they will have a little extra prep time after the loss as they won't be playing again for a while. They'll take on Central at 5:30 p.m. on the 12th.
